Sea Fishing Tackle: Important Aspects of the Abu Garcia Ambassadeur 6500C Tormentor Reel

Whether I am fishing from a desolate shoreline or being tossed around in a boat, I feel that my 6500C Tormentor has the robustness to withstand the challenge. This is a trustworthy piece of fishing gear with a remarkably strong design which can provide excellent performance for lure and also bait. This fishing reel’s line capacity is 255m of 0.30mm line; it retrieves 77cm of line with each twist of the handle. It has weight of 383g an has a gear ratio of 6.3:1. One feature I particularly appreciate is the ADS spool concept. ADS is the abbreviation for “anti distortion spool,”; it decreases distortion of the spool when under a cumbersome load. With this concept, the spool bearings are put on the spool’s outside, permitting tighter tolerances betwixt the reel’s spool and frame. The upshot? A significant reduction of spool distortion. Ultimately, ADS helps prevent a reel binding with a large fish on the line.

Sea Fishing Tackle: Further Info Concerning the 6500C Tormentor Sea Fishing Reel

This 6500C fishing reel is a preferred one among my collection of sea fishing tackle. This reel has sturdy brass gears, a chromed brass frame, along with corrosion deterrent ball bearings in the spool for assurance of smooth casting and recovery. There is an Ever-Slik coating on the spool shaft; this element is an advanced epoxy based covering which is thermally cured. Ever-Slik provides superior corrosion resistance in a wide variety of environments, and is impervious to solvents and harsh chemicals. Additional components of the 6500C include a carbon matrix drag as well as a four-pin versatile centrifugal brake. The gear ratio is 6.3:1, and the reel has dual anti reverse.

Sea Fishing Tackle: In Reference to Ambassadeur Range and Abu

The primary production of the Ambassadeur reel was in 1952 and is a fundamental constituent in the Abu Garcia product series. The fact is, some of the earlier-made Ambassadeur reels are in use even today. In 1921, the Abu Garcia Company was originated near the Morrum River in Svangsta, Sweden. At first, this company was a factory that made watches; later on it was transformed into a developer, and creator of precisely correct fishing reels.
